为什么我的vue项目打不开了
-
可能有多种原因导致你的Vue项目无法打开,请尝试以下解决方法:
-
检查项目配置文件:确保你的项目配置文件没有任何错误。特别是检查webpack配置文件和package.json文件是否正确配置。
-
检查依赖项:运行npm install或yarn install确保所有依赖项都正确安装。你可能需要删除node_modules文件夹并重新安装依赖项。
-
检查文件路径:确保所有引用的文件路径都正确。如果文件被移动或重命名,可能会导致路径错误。
-
检查启动命令:确保你使用正确的命令来启动项目。通常是运行npm run dev或yarn dev。
-
清除缓存:尝试清除浏览器缓存,或者尝试在新的私密浏览器窗口中打开项目。
-
查看控制台输出:在浏览器的开发者工具中查看控制台输出,以找出可能的错误提示。检查是否有缺失的模块或语法错误。
-
检查端口冲突:如果你已经在同一台机器上运行了其他项目,可能会导致端口冲突。尝试更改项目的端口号。
-
更新Vue版本:如果你的Vue版本较旧,尝试将Vue更新到最新版本,以解决一些已知的问题和错误。
如果以上方法还无法解决问题,可能需要更详细的错误信息来帮助诊断问题。可以将错误信息提供给开发社区或Vue论坛等,以获得更多帮助。
2年前 -
-
-
依赖问题:可能是在项目中使用了某个依赖的版本不兼容或者依赖缺失导致的。可以通过查看控制台报错信息或者检查项目中 package.json 文件中的依赖版本来解决。可以尝试使用 npm 或者 yarn 来重新安装或更新依赖。
-
语法错误:在编写 Vue 代码的过程中可能存在语法错误,如拼写错误、缺少分号等,这些错误可能导致整个项目无法运行。可以通过查看控制台报错信息来定位错误,并进行修复。
-
路由配置错误:如果项目使用了 Vue Router 进行路由管理,可能是由于路由配置错误导致的。可以检查路由配置文件,确认路由路径和组件是否正确配置。
-
缓存问题:有时候浏览器会缓存项目文件,导致新的代码修改无法生效。可以尝试清除浏览器缓存或者在开发环境中设置禁用缓存的选项。
-
端口冲突:可能是因为项目启动的端口被其他程序占用,导致项目无法正常运行。可以尝试修改项目的端口号,或者关闭占用该端口的程序。
2年前 -
-
出现这种情况可能是由于多种原因导致的,因此需要一步一步排除问题。下面将从一些常见问题和解决方案方面为你解答。
-
检查打开项目的方式:请确保你使用正确的方式打开项目。一般来说,打开Vue项目的方法有两种:通过终端进入项目根目录,然后运行
npm run serve命令来启动开发服务器;或者直接使用IDE(如VScode)打开项目文件夹。 -
检查项目依赖:如果你在使用时发现项目无法正常运行,可能是缺少必要的依赖项造成的。请确保你的项目根目录下有一个
package.json文件,并且其中列出了需要的依赖项。如果没有,请安装依赖项。在终端中切换到项目根目录下,运行npm install命令来安装所需依赖。 -
检查配置文件:Vue项目的配置文件一般是
vue.config.js,请确保该文件存在且配置正确。特别是要注意publicPath和outputDir等路径配置,确保配置与实际项目结构相符。 -
检查代码错误:如果你的项目已经编译成功但无法正常运行,可能是代码错误导致的。请使用IDE的调试工具来逐行检查代码,查找错误。
-
检查浏览器兼容性:有些情况下,项目在某些浏览器上无法正常运行。请确保你使用的浏览器版本符合项目的兼容性要求。
-
检查网络连接:如果项目在本地运行正常,但在部署到服务器上后无法访问,可能是网络连接问题导致的。请检查服务器的网络设置,确保能正常访问。
-
检查其他错误信息:如果项目在启动时出现了错误信息,请仔细阅读并尝试理解错误信息的含义。根据错误信息,查找相关资源或文章,以获取更详细的解决方案。
综上所述,以上是一些常见的原因和解决方案,希望能帮助你找到并解决问题。如果问题仍然存在,请尽量提供更多的详细信息,以便更好地定位问题。
2年前 -